@font-face {
    font-family: Arial, Helvetica, sans-serif;
}

body {
	margin-top:0px; 
    padding-top:0px;
	line-height:20px;
	background-color:#FFFFFF;
}

img.index_img {
  max-height: 90%;
  max-width: 90%;
  position: absolute;
  top: 0;
  bottom: 0;
  left: 0;
  right: 0;
  margin: auto;
  border:0px;
}

img.project_img {
  width: 100%;
  height: auto;
}

.container {
	margin: 0 auto; 
	padding:0px;
	border:0px;
	outline:0px;
	height:auto;
	width:100%;
	max-width:1600px;
	float:left;
}

.logo {
	width:100%;
	height:auto;
	float:left;
	position:absolute;
	top:19.35%;
	text-align: center;
}

.logo img {
	/*max-width:100%;*/
	outline:none !important;
}

.header {
	font-size: 16px;
	font-family: Arial, Helvetica, sans-serif;
	color: #000000;
}
.header b {
	letter-spacing:6px;
	margin-bottom:20px;
}
/* Home */
.home {
	margin: 10% auto auto 50px;
}

/* Menu */

.menu ul {
	padding:0px;
	margin:20px auto auto 0px;
}

.menu ul li {
	width:100%;
	display:block;
	list-style:none;
	text-align:left;
	margin-bottom:0.5%;
	text-decoration:none;
}

.menu ul li a {
	font-size:12px;
	text-transform:uppercase;
	color:#000000;
	text-decoration:none;
	line-height:15px;
	letter-spacing: 1px;
	outline:none;
	border:none;
}

.menu ul li a:hover {
	color:#878787;
	text-decoration:none;
}


/* Bio */
.bio {
	margin:0px auto 100px 50px;
	width:80%;
	border:0px;
	font-family:Arial, Helvetica, sans-serif;
}

h1 {
    letter-spacing:6px;
	font-size:18px;
	margin-top:0px;
	padding-top:25%;
}

h2 {
    letter-spacing:6px;
	font-size:18px;
	margin-top:0px;
	padding-top:50px;
}

h3 {
    letter-spacing:6px;
	font-size:18px;
	margin-top:0px;
	padding-top:15%;
}

h4 {
    letter-spacing:2px;
	font-size:14px;
	margin-top:0px;
	padding-top:50px;
}

	
.bio img {
	float:right;
	margin:0px;
	padding:0px;
}

p.clear {
	clear:both;
}

p.text {
	font-size:14px;
	margin:0px auto 20px 0px;
}

p.textbold {
	font-size:14px;
	margin:40px auto 20px 0px;
}

p.textbottom {
	font-size:14px;
	margin: 0px auto 0px 0px;
	float: inherit;
}

p.title {
	font-size:14px;
	margin:0px auto 20px 0px;
	padding-top:50px;
}

p.title b {
	letter-spacing: 1px;
	margin-right:10PX;
}

p.continue {
	font-size:14px;
	margin:0px auto 20px 0px;
	padding-top:20px;
}

p.continue b {
	letter-spacing: 1px;
	margin-right:10PX;
}

p.baanchang3title {
	font-size: 14px;
	color: #747474;
}
p.baanchang3title b {
	font-size: 14px;
	color: #AB1B1D;
	margin-right: 10px;
}

p.video {
	font-size:14px;
	margin:20px auto 20px 0px;
}




/* Prejects */
.project {
	margin:0px auto 100px 50px;
	width:80%;
	border:0px;
	font-family:Arial, Helvetica, sans-serif;
}
	
.project img {
	float:left;
	margin:0px;
	padding:0px;
}

p.space {
	margin-bottom:50px;
	clear:both;
}



p.space_img {
	margin-bottom:100px;
	clear:both;
}

.baanchang1 {
	width: 60%;
	float: left;
}

.baanchang1 img {
	border: 1px solid #000000;
}

.baanchang2 {
	width: 38%;
	float: left;
	margin-left: 15px;
}

.baanchang3 {
	width: 45%;
	float: left;
	border: 1px;
	margin-right: 60px
}

.baanchang3 img {
	width: 100%;
	border: 1px solid #000000;
	margin-bottom: 10px;
}

.baanchang4 {
	width: 45%;
	float: left;
	border: 1px;
}

.baanchang4 img {
	width: 100%;
	border: 1px solid #000000;
	margin-bottom: 10px;
}
	
.erb-image-wrapper{
    max-width:100%;
    height:auto;
    position: relative;
    display:block;
    margin:0 auto;
}
.erb-image-wrapper img{
    width:100% !important;
    height:100% !important;
    display:block;
}

p.project_back a {
	font-size:14px;
	color:#000;
	margin:20px auto 0px 0px;
	text-decoration:none;
}

p.project_back a:hover {
	font-size:14px;
	margin:20px auto 0px 0px;
	text-decoration:none;
	color:#878787;
}

p.project_title {
	font-size:14px;
	margin:50px auto 20px 0px;
}

p.project_sub {
	font-size:14px;
	margin:50px auto 20px 0px;
	letter-spacing:6px;
}

p.project_detail {
	font-size:14px;
	margin-bottom:50px;
}

p.project_detail a {
	font-size:14px;
	color:#000;
	text-decoration:none;
}

p.project_detail a:hover {
	font-size:14px;
	color:#878787;
	text-decoration:none;
}



.project_menu {
	margin:0px auto 200px 0px;
	width:50%;
	border:0px;
	font-family:Arial, Helvetica, sans-serif;
}

.project_menu ul {
	padding:0px;
	margin:20px auto auto 0px;
}

.project_menu ul li {
	width:100%;
	display:block;
	list-style:none;
	text-align:left;
	margin-bottom:0.5%;
	text-decoration:none;
}

.project_menu ul li a {
	font-size:12px;
	text-transform:uppercase;
	color:#000000;
	text-decoration:none;
	line-height:15px;
	letter-spacing: 1px;
	outline:none;
	border:none;
}

.project_menu ul li a:hover {
	color:#878787;
	text-decoration:none;
}


/* Video */  

.video {
	margin:25px auto 25px 0px;
	width:60%;
}
.videoWrapper {
	position: relative;
	padding-bottom: 56.25%; /* 16:9 */
	padding-top: 25px;
	height: 0;
}
.videoWrapper iframe {
	position: absolute;
	top: 0;
	left: 0;
	width: 100%;
	height: 100%;
}


/* Footer */  

.footer {
	font-family:Arial, Helvetica, sans-serif;
	float:left;
	width:80%;
	margin:0px auto 80px 50px;
	text-align:left;

}

.footer_head {
	margin-top:0px;
	height:25px;
	border-bottom:solid #000000 1px;
}

.footer_head span {
	font-size:12px;
}
	
.footer_menu {
	width:100%;
	margin:0 auto;
}

.footer_menu ul, .footer_menu ul li {
	margin:0px;
	padding:0px;
	list-style:none;
	display:inline;
}

.footer_menu ul li {
	padding:0px 25px 0px 0px;
	text-transform:uppercase;
	font-size:12px;
	line-height:25px;
	display:inline;
}


.footer_menu ul li a {
	text-transform:uppercase;
	font-size:12px;
	line-height:25px;
	color:#000000;
	text-decoration:none;
	display:inline-block;
}

.footer_menu ul li a:hover {
	color:#878787;
	text-decoration:none;
}

.responsive_footer {
	display:none;
}


	